                            • #15
                              Originally posted by Partial
                              Why do you guys all want Porter? He's not that good. He's Oakland's version of Ferguson.
                              Fergy
                              2001 - (rookie season) - started 1 game - no yards - strickly st
                              2002 - 22 rec 238 yards
                              2003 - 38 rec 520 yards
                              2004 - 24 rec 367 yards
                              2005 - 27 rec 366 yards
                              Carrer-111 rec 1546 yards....

                              Porter
                              2000 - (rookie season ) - 1 rec 6 yards
                              2001 - 19 rec 220 yards
                              2002 - 51 rec 688 yards
                              2003- 28 rec 361 (played 10 games)
                              2004- 64 rec 998
                              2005- 76 rec 942
                              Carrer - 239 rec 3215 yards

                              Porter is clearly better, and he does not have a qb called Favre throwing to him,,,,, But lets say Ferguson had better stats anyway.... Porter has a better #1 wr to compete against (no offense to driver).....
